Lonnie McFadden
Lonnie McFadden is an American entertainer, singer, songwriter, tap dancer, and musician. His intricate entertainment style is presented with joy, raw emotion, excitement, and an unmistakable, smooth voice.
Lonnie has toured extensive across the US, Europe, Japan and a USO tour in 2004 with Wayne Newton. McFadden resides in Kansas City now and performs weekly at an upscale Jazz Supper Club that caries his name. “Lonnie’s Reno Club”.
The Producer and featured artist for the 2018 (10 day citywide) Charlie Parker Festival.
For over 15 years Lonnie was known in Kansas City for tap dancing on the bar at The Phoenix, and his 19-month residency at Black Dolphin. McFadden has also performed at The Kauffman Center, Kauffman Stadium, Starlight Theater, The Blue-Room, and The Sprint Center. McFadden has shared the stage with, Wayne Newton, Sammy Davis Jr. Tony Orlando, Herb Alpert and many others.
Lonnie has received numerous awards as an entertainer including Life Time Achievement Awards from the Jazz Museum in May 2016, and Living Legends Awards from Tapology October 2017. McFadden was recognized by the readers of Kansas City Magazine, The Pitch Magazine, & Ingram’s Magazine as The Best Entertainer in Kansas City.
In 2020 Paul Coury and Lonnie McFadden partnered to create “Lonnie’s Reno Club”. Lonnie’s Reno Club is an upscale supper club that pays homage to the famous Reno Club of the 1930’s.
In 2022 Lonnie and his brother Ronald (The McFadden Brothers) were inducted into the Jazz Walk of Fame in Kansas City’s Historic Jazz District
